What does 伺う mean?
伺う is a Japanese noun meaning “humble form of 行く (いく), 聞く (きく) and 来る (くる)” in English. It can also be translated as “to ask, to hear, to implore (a god for an oracle)” depending on context. It is written as 伺う in kanji, うかがう in hiragana, and ukagau in romaji. This word is part of JLPT N4 vocabulary.
Example sentences
病気のため本日はうかがうことができませんでした。
On account of illness, I couldn't call on you today.
体重をおうかがいしてもよろしいですか。
May I ask you what your weight is?
ワイルダー氏よりあなたのメールアドレスを伺いました。
Mr Wilder gave me your e-mail address.
